Rye Ancient Trails 30k & 15k
About this event
The Rye Ancient Trails brings runners through the historic countryside of East Sussex, starting from the medieval town's cobbled high street to the call of the Town Crier. The route connects five ancient Norman churches across the High Weald, weaving through dense woodland, old orchards, and quiet lanes. Elevated sections offer views toward the coast, while the varied terrain keeps things interesting throughout. The 30km option includes around 450 metres of climbing, providing a solid challenge for intermediate runners. The 15km offers a gentler introduction to the area's trails. Both routes showcase what makes this corner of England special — layers of history, patchwork countryside, and that distinctive rolling terrain of the Weald.
